None of them works. Just keep your money.
The only thing that works is to improve your engines ability to breath better (like short air intake and headers). They actually improve MPG while improving the engine performance.
But here’s even better way to improve your MPG. Drive slow, accelerate slowly and drive on cruise control whenever it is safe to do so. This was on a Morning TV show (NBC) and they said it can easily improve your MPG up to 38%.
